Our campaign comes at a time of dramatic developments in U.S. prisons, most notably a hunger strike by prisoners begun at Pelican Bay State Prison in California that at its height involved more than 6,600 prisoners, according to the CA prison authorities.
The demonization and torturous treatment of prisoners in SHUs (Security Housing Units) that gave rise to the strike throws into sharp relief the importance of the work of the Prisoners Revolutionary Literature Fund, which sends Revolution newspaper and revolutionary and other literature to approximately 800 prisoners around the country. [You can find news of the continuing struggle from Revolution newspaper here and from the hunger strike blog.] Judging by the letters PRLF has received, Revolution's news coverage of the hunger strike was very important to both hunger strikers and other prisoners around the country. PRLF provides unique literature that engages the prisoners’ minds and invites them to understand the world and consider alternatives (see our Mission Statement). PRLF has many subscribers to Revolution in SHUs, and this literature is truly a lifeline to them as well as many other other prisoners who read it.
Laura Magnani of American Friends Service Committee, author of Buried Alive, was interviewed on KPFK radio’s Michael Slate Show in December, 2010:
“…we know from research that one of the best things that can happen to somebody doing a long prison sentence is for them to develop an intellectual life and start reading and start studying and start thinking for themselves. That’s a way where you can really create a new life for yourself, or you can make your life meaningful even if you never get out. But if you do get out, you make yourself a more productive member of society, because you have a life. You’re a thoughtful, educated person. What could be better? And instead they’re trying to really prevent that from happening.”
